What is a candidate journey?

The candidate journey is a term used to describe all the different stages and touch points a job seeker can encounter relating to an organization’s hiring process that makes up their overall experience as a candidate.  A candidate’s journey begins before the hiring process even begins and continues on after it ends. The 6 stages of a candidate journey include awareness, consideration and interest, application, selection, and onboarding.
